Temperature level Considerations
When it involves commercial outside painting, temperature level plays an important role in the result of your job. If you're painting in extreme heat, the paint can dry too swiftly, leading to issues like bad bond and unequal surfaces. You want to go for temperature levels in between 50 ° F and 85 ° F for the very best results. Listed below 50 ° F, paint might not heal appropriately, while over 85 ° F, you take the chance of blistering and breaking.
Timing your task with the ideal temperatures is vital. Begin your job early in the morning or later on in the mid-day when it's cooler, specifically during hot months.
Also, consider the surface temperature level; it can be substantially more than the air temperature, specifically on warm days. Use a surface area thermometer to examine this prior to you begin.
If temperature levels are uncertain, keep an eye on the weather prediction. Abrupt temperature level declines or heat waves can thwart your strategies. You do not want to start painting only to have the problems transform mid-project.

Precipitation Effect
Rainfall or snow can significantly interrupt your industrial exterior paint plans. When precipitation takes place, it can remove freshly used paint or develop an irregular surface. Preferably, you intend to pick days with completely dry climate to make certain the paint adheres appropriately and treatments efficiently. If you're caught in a rain shower, it's best to halt the task and wait for problems to enhance.
Additionally, snow can be a lot more damaging. Not only does it produce a wet surface, but it can also lower temperature levels, making it difficult for paint to dry. This can cause concerns like peeling off or blistering down the line.
It's crucial to check the weather report prior to starting your job. If rain or snow is predicted, consider rescheduling.
Always remember to permit adequate drying time between layers, especially if the weather stays unforeseeable.
